Loose Women panel frightened by booming noise in studio as they fear emergency 'alarm'

The Loose Women panellists when a loud “alarm” went off in the studio.

Kaye Adams was presenting today’s episode (May 19), of the ITV show when she was interrupted by a booming alarm while introducing the next segment.

The 59-year-old said: “Staying on the subject of supermarkets,” before a loud voice beckoned: “Unexpected item in bagging area.”

Shockwaves were immediately sent round the studio as panellists Frankie Bridge, Carol McGiffin and Nadia Sawalha were all startled by the loud noise.

A shocked Carol, 62, quipped: “I wondered what that was I was like oh my god, I thought we were going to have to evacuate.”

Former The Saturday’s singer Frankie, 32, grabbed her chest in shock as she agreed: “I thought something had gone wrong.”

The topic of supermarkets prompted a hilarious conversation between the panel as they debated self-service checkouts.

The former Wright Stuff presenter exclaimed: “You can’t fight the future because we need machines as there’s not enough people to fill the jobs already.”

Carol jumped in and joked: “Kaye, I’m not fighting the future, I just don’t want to be in it, I don’t want that.”

She continued: “I’m just over it, everyone has to accept all this stuff and I don’t want to, I don’t want a cashless society.”

Carol went on to say that she doesn’t have a problem with a self-checkout, only that they can be a bit “revealing” for certain reasons.

The TV presenter said: “It’s just a bit revealing when you’ve got four bottles of wine and it goes beep beep beep beep, and it’s like oh ‘the alcoholic’s on this till’.”
